QUESTION:

What is an anion? What is a cation?

ANSWER:

Solution 20Q :

Step 1:

In a neutral state, an atom has equal number of protons and electrons. When the number of electrons differ in atom, it becomes an ion.  An atom can acquire a positive charge or a negative charge depending on number of electrons in an atom.
